ATLANTA -- An activist group is holding a press conference to discuss a protest that was launched at Goergia prisons in December.

The relatives of two prisoners will appear at the press conference Thursday at 10:30 a.m. at the Georgia Capitol to urge state officials to improve work and living conditions for the state's inmates.

The rally is organized by a group calling itself the Concerned Coalition to Respect Prisoners' Rights.

The Georgia Department of Corrections was forced to lock down four prisons in December after authorities discovered that inmates were launching the protest. The inmates said the protest was coordinated using contraband cell phones.
